    Abstract: This chemical agent supply device is provided with: a stage having a plane and penetration holes opening into the plane; and a hand distribution unit that is provided with a base part detachably attached to the stage and a conveyor that is retained by the base part and discharges a chemical agent from the penetration holes. The conveyor is provided with a plurality of buckets that have a cylindrical shape opened at both upper and lower ends thereof and move with the lower ends contacting the plane.

    Abstract: A drug supplying device provided with: a first drug discharging section that discharges a first drug from a first tablet case; a first temporary storage section that is arranged downstream of the first drug discharging section in a path, and that temporarily stores the first drug; a second drug discharging section that is arranged downstream of the first temporary storage section in the path, and that discharges a second drug from a second tablet case; a second temporary storage section that is arranged downstream of the second drug discharging section in the path, and that temporarily stores the first drug and the second drug; and a third drug discharging section that is arranged downstream of the second temporary storage section in the path, and that discharges a third drug from a third tablet case.

    Abstract: This medicine case comprises: a case body for accommodating a medicine, the case body being such that a discharge opening for the medicine is provided in a bottom part thereof; and a rotating member disposed inside the case body, the rotating member rotating about a rotating shaft. The rotating member has a first side wall member and a second side wall member that are parallel to each other and that constitute a passage through which the medicine is guided to the discharge opening. The first side wall member and the second side wall member approach and separate from each other while remaining parallel to each other, adjusting the width of the passage.

    Abstract: An intraoral camera including a main body case, an intraoral insertion component mounted on the front side of the main body case, an imaging window provided to the intraoral insertion component, and an imaging device that is optically linked to the imaging window and is disposed inside the main body case or inside the intraoral insertion component. Illumination elements are disposed at portions of an outer peripheral wall face that are substantially opposite each other in the horizontal direction. These illumination elements are inclined toward the outside of the imaging window in the center of the imaging window, and the outer peripheral wall face that is substantially opposite these illumination elements in the vertical direction is constituted as a light collecting face that is inclined toward the outside of the imaging window in the center of the imaging window.

    Abstract: A magnetic recording and reproduction apparatus includes a main chassis on which a rotatable head cylinder is mounted; a sub chassis movable relative to the main chassis; a cassette holder for holding the cassette and mounting the cassette on the sub chassis; a cassette holder elevating section for moving the cassette holder up and down with respect to the sub chassis; a holder engaging section provided on the main chassis; and a main chassis engaging section provided on the cassette holder. The sub chassis is movable relative to the main chassis from a cassette mountable position at which the cassette is mountable on the sub chassis to a tape pull-out position at which the magnetic tape has been pulled out from the cassette and wound around the rotatable head cylinder. The holder engaging section and the main chassis engaging section are engaged with each other at the tape pull-out position.

    Abstract: A magnetic recording and reproduction apparatus includes a main chassis; a sub chassis on which a cassette is mountable, the sub chassis being movable relative to the main chassis; and a first guide section for guiding the sub chassis to move relative to the main chassis. The first guide section includes a first guide groove; and a first projection engageable with the first guide groove and movable along the first guide groove. The first guide groove has two ends, the first projection is contactable with at least one of the two ends at two points and the at least one end is formed such that the movement of the first projection toward the at least one end is stopped by the contact with the two points, and the two points have a distance therebetween which is shorter than a width of the first guide groove.
